Complete Buying Guide for Best Tires for Ford Mustang GT
Essential Factors We Consider
When choosing best tires for Ford Mustang GT, prioritize:
- Performance Fitment: Match OEM sizes (275/40R19 for 2015-2024 GT models)
- Type: Summer/all-season based on climate needs
- Load/Speed Rating: Ensure meets GT’s weight and 105Y+ ratings
- Ride Quality: Balance sportiness and comfort
- Durability: Look for silica compounds for longevity

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What’s the difference between summer and all-season tires?
A: Summer tires use sticky rubber compounds for peak performance in warm weather, while all-seasons offer year-round grip but with less sporty feedback. Mustangs often benefit from summer tires for their V8 power.
Q: How often should I rotate my Mustang tires?
A: Rotate every 5,000–7,500 miles to ensure even wear, especially if you drive aggressively. Check manufacturer guidelines.
Q: Can I mix summer and all-season tires on my Mustang?
A: Avoid mixing types—it compromises handling and safety. Stick to matched sets for optimal performance.
